Weligama shooting case; Arrests of 6 suspects deferred

The Attorney General (AG) has reached an agreement with the legal counsels of suspects implicated in the December 2023 shooting incident near the W15 Hotel in Weligama. 

In a special notice issued today (16), the AG directed the Criminal Investigation Department (CID) not to arrest six suspects, including the Officer-in-Charge (OIC) of the Colombo Crimes Division (CCD), until the investigation is completed. 

However, former Acting Inspector General of Police (IGP) Deshabandu Tennakoon, who is currently absconding, remains wanted for arrest.

The Matara Magistrate’s Court had earlier ordered the arrest of eight individuals, including Tennakoon, in connection with the incident, which involved a clash between police units and resulted in the death of Police Sergeant Upul Chaminda Kumara. 

The AG has instructed the CID to record statements from the six suspects without detaining them at this stage.

The W15 Hotel, owned by Mohamed Isham Jamaldeen, the son of former Uva Province Governor A.J.M. Muzammil, was the site of the shooting.
